Morphing is defined as the animated transformation of one image into another. Morphing involves the image processing techniques of warping and cross dissolving. Morphing sequences produced by only using cross-dissolving (e.g. linear interpolation to fade from one image to another) of the source and destination image are …

Web11 mrt. 2016 · Image Morphing Image morphing was first used extensively in the movie Willow using a technique developed at Industrial Light and Magic. A scene from the movie is shown below. The idea behind Image Morphing is rather simple. Given two images and we want to create an in-between image by blending images and .
